Have you compared Farad with Teddy Pardo or Sbooster maybe?
I have tried the SBooster, and prefer the Farad. Have not tried a Teddy.

I was auditioning an entry level Aurender at the time. Excellent hardware, mediocre Conductor app that I found intolerable compared to Roon.

But the Aurender sounded excellent due to superior engineering. The Farad is made by the co owner of Pink Faun who makes their own $20K or so music server. The Farad offerings essentially sells off the power supply technology from those $20K servers.

I was surprised at how close the ZS with Farad Super3 got to the Aurender and returned the Aurender, much to their embarrassment. Aurender had meetings about my feedback.

I have gone a bit nuts souping up the $199 ZS. In addition to the $500 Farad, I’ve added a $550 Curious Evolved USB, the $129 iFi iPurifier3 USB, and the iFi LAN Silencer arrives on Tuesday.

All that with Roon/HQP sounds terrific!

A key for the ZS is how well it responds to upgraded external power supplies.

That's correct. Folks reported that even changing voltage from bare minimum (9V) to 13 or 15V makes a noticeable difference.
